I love environmental portraiture. This portrait was taken in the highlands of Guatemala. I was amazed at how relaxed and welcoming this gentleman was towards me. His beautiful hands and face convey his sprit which has not been destroyed by the hardships he has experienced living in an area which was so terribly effected by the long and difficult war there.

Jenny Jozwiak
BIO: Jenny Jozwiak is an award-winning travel and culture photographer, whose work has been recognized, exhibited or published by such prestigious entities as Brooklyn Museum of Art, Queens Museum of Art, American Photo Magazine, The American Museum of Natural History, Gordon Parks Documentary Photography Competition, Moment, SHOTS, The United Nations, and the M.I.L.K. International Photography Competition and Exhibit. Jenny is also a featured photographer in the newly released coffee-table book "100 New York Photographers." She is also the creator and curator of the 2008 exhibit: “Diversity of Devotion”. STATEMENT: "The aim of portraiture is essentially to do away with all the cultural trappings that divide us, so as to bring across the human elements that are common to us all. An effective photograph captures a fleeting moment in which the essential spirit of the subject leaps through the camera, overcoming all boundaries, and conveys its own personal meaning."
